— Gov. Ron DeSantis lashes out at President Joe Biden again, saying he’ll fight any effort by the White House to impose limits on travel to prevent the spread of COVID-19. But can you recall when DeSantis wanted Donald Trump to ban New Yorkers from flying to Florida? Like Pepperidge Farm, Sunrise remembers.

— The Governor said that last March. Trump never did impose limits, so DeSantis set up checkpoints on interstates and sent National Guard soldiers to airports to screen new arrivals from New York. And now he says travel limits are a bad idea.

— Same-sex marriage has been legal in Florida since 2015 when the Supreme Court threw out all state bans and declared marriage equality as law of the land. But Florida law still includes a ban on same-sex marriage passed in 1977; there’s a bill to repeal it.
